As a Human Resources Generalist, you will support the Human Resources team with all phases of day-to-day HR management activities, including recruiting, onboarding, compliance with company policies and local / state / federal laws, employee relations, Workday administration, and terminations. The Human Resources Generalist will also serve as a champion of the company culture-ensuring that our values are reflected in all actions, decisions, and interactions. This role will actively seek opportunities to engage employees, strengthen workplace culture, and improve HR processes to deliver better results for employees, managers, and the organization.

W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ING (% of Time)

Foster a Positive, Engaged, and Values-Driven Culture (40%)

  • Champion and model Simpson Strong-Tie's culture and core values through daily interactions, decisions, and communication.
  • Serve as a trusted partner to employees and leaders by fostering open communication, building trust, and maintaining a fair and consistent approach to employee relations.
  • Address employee concerns promptly and professionally, conducting investigations and recommending appropriate resolutions that align with policy and promote a positive work environment.
  • Actively support employee engagement efforts by coordinating and participating in recognition programs, events, and initiatives that strengthen culture and connection.
  • Promote inclusion, accountability, and collaboration across teams by supporting branch and regional culture initiatives.

Support Leadership Development and Employee Growth (30%)

  • Partner with Learning & Organizational Development (L&OD) to support programs such as Strong Leaders, Emerging Leaders, and other development initiatives.
  • Encourage participation in leadership and skills-based training, ensuring employees have access to resources that support career growth.
  • Coach and mentor employees and supervisors on communication, feedback, and development planning to strengthen leadership capabilities.
  • Assist in facilitating workshops or follow-up sessions that reinforce learning and drive accountability for growth.
  • Attract, Hire, and Onboard a No-Equal Workforce (15%)

  • Partner with hiring managers and Talent Acquisition to attract, interview, and hire candidates who align with the company's values and competencies.
  • Support the creation and maintenance of accurate job descriptions that reflect team responsibilities, required skills, and growth opportunities.
  • Coordinate onboarding and orientation programs to ensure a smooth, engaging, and informative new hire experience.
  • Assist with contingent workforce management and vendor relationships, ensuring compliance with company and legal requirements.
  • Ensure Compliance, Efficiency, and Operational Excellence (15%)

  • Administer and maintain HR processes and systems including Workday, ensuring accurate employee data and reporting.
  • Assist in administering benefits, leave of absence programs (FMLA, ADA, etc.), and other HR policies in compliance with federal, state, and local laws.
  • Monitor and ensure compliance with all employment-related regulations, including recordkeeping, EEO, and safety requirements.
  • Identify and recommend process improvements that enhance HR service delivery and operational effectiveness.
